Restaurant where owner allegedly dumpster dived for spoiled food ordered shut again

South Florida IHOP, Ruby Tuesday also ordered shut

DEERFIELD BEACH, Fla. ā€“ State records show China Buffet was ordered shut again last week.

This is the second time the Deerfield Beach restaurant has been ordered shut in as many weeks.

The owner of China Buffet was caught on camera "dumpster diving" after their first closure on May 25.
State records show 10 complaints against China Buffet from April 2015 through June 2016.

Ruby Tuesday in Davie and International House of Pancakes in Pompano Beach were also ordered shut last week due to roach issues in the kitchen.

Records show Snapper's Fish & Chicken in Pompano Beach had a rodent issue and was also ordered shut.

Below is a list of places and some of their violations. All the place listed have been allowed to re-open following an ordered clean up and re-inspection.

No restaurants in Miami-Dade County were ordered shut for the second week in a row.
